Rising tensions in the Middle East are not only a security concern, but also a serious risk to global economic stability and sustainable development.
The World Fund for Development and Planning (WFDP) has issued an official statement warning of the implications of regional escalation on energy markets, global trade, and economic growth.
WFDP calls for restraint, dialogue, and diplomatic engagement to protect regional stability and safeguard development.

WFDP has officially launched its first office in the Republic of India, established in Goa as a strategic hub for advancing India–Africa cooperation.
This expansion reflects WFDP’s commitment to strengthening South–South cooperation and facilitating structured, policy-aligned economic partnerships between regions with shared development priorities. The Goa office will serve as a focal point for responsible investment, institutional dialogue, and development planning support linking Indian and African partners.
India’s growing role in global development cooperation and emerging markets makes it a natural partner at this stage of WFDP’s institutional growth. Establishing a presence in Goa enhances coordination, strengthens stakeholder engagement, and supports measurable development outcomes across regions.
